Philco model 80B
#4

I'm not so sure, I've heard this rumor before but if the model 80s really were a loss leader I think that Philco would have discontinued them, even if they were a best seller, instead they kept building them, and came up with successor models like the model 81, 82, and 84. The ad they link to is for some dealer featuring the 1933 models, included in the offerings is a model 81, so they offered a two day special on the model 80B, at $14.95, probably to clear out an overstock since at the old price they probably would have bought the model 81Bs instead since they were also priced at $18.75. The interesting part is they also feature a model 52L console in the same ad, $29.95.
